I’ve spent way too much time hunting for Kindle Paperwhite deals, and let me tell you, timing is everything. Amazon’s own sales events are gold—Prime Day and Black Friday are the big ones. The discounts can be insane, sometimes up to 40% off. I snagged mine during a random Lightning Deal, so I keep the Amazon 'Today’s Deals' page bookmarked. Woot, Amazon’s discount site, often has refurbished models for cheap, and they come with warranties.
Don’t sleep on third-party sellers either. Best Buy and Target price-match Amazon during sales, and their open-box deals can be a steal. I also follow tech deal accounts on Twitter—they’re obsessive about tracking price drops. Reddit’s r/kindle is full of deal-hunters sharing tips, like checking CamelCamelCamel for price history. If you’re okay with used, eBay and Facebook Marketplace have gems, but vet sellers carefully. My friend got a flawless one for half price because someone ‘upgraded’ to an Oasis.
